About

In recent decades, authors affiliated with Shanghai Fudan Microelectronics (China) have published 1.7k papers, which have received a total of 31.5k indexed citations. Scholars at this organization have produced 1.2k papers in Electrical and Electronic Engineering, 532 papers in Materials Chemistry and 316 papers in Biomedical Engineering on the topics of Semiconductor materials and devices (350 papers), Advanced Memory and Neural Computing (297 papers) and Ferroelectric and Negative Capacitance Devices (246 papers). Their work is cited by papers focused on Electrical and Electronic Engineering (21.1k citations), Materials Chemistry (13.2k citations) and Biomedical Engineering (6.0k citations). Authors at Shanghai Fudan Microelectronics (China) collaborate with scholars in China, United States and Singapore and have published in prestigious journals including Nature, Science and Proceedings of the National Academy of Sciences. Some of Shanghai Fudan Microelectronics (China)'s most productive authors include Peng Zhou, David Wei Zhang, Shi‐Jin Ding, Chunsen Liu, Shuiyuan Wang, Qingqing Sun, Biao Zhao, Huawei Chen, Anquan Jiang and Renchao Che.
